diff --git a/include/drm/drm_device.h b/include/drm/drm_device.h index 6ea54a578cda..a33aedd5e9ec 100644 --- a/include/drm/drm_device.h +++ b/include/drm/drm_device.h @@ -5,6 +5,7 @@ #include <linux/kref.h> #include <linux/mutex.h> #include <linux/idr.h> +#include <linux/sched.h> #include <drm/drm_mode_config.h> @@ -31,6 +32,16 @@ struct pci_controller; #define DRM_WEDGE_RECOVERY_BUS_RESET BIT(2) /* unbind + reset bus device + bind */ /** + * struct drm_wedge_task_info - information about the guilty task of a wedge dev + */ +struct drm_wedge_task_info { + /** @pid: pid of the task */ + pid_t pid; + /** @comm: command name of the task */ + char comm[TASK_COMM_LEN]; +}; + +/** * enum switch_power_state - power state of drm device */ @@ -65,6 +76,28 @@ struct drm_device { struct device *dev; /** + * @dma_dev: + * + * Device for DMA operations. Only required if the device @dev + * cannot perform DMA by itself. Should be NULL otherwise. Call + * drm_dev_dma_dev() to get the DMA device instead of using this + * field directly. Call drm_dev_set_dma_dev() to set this field. + * + * DRM devices are sometimes bound to virtual devices that cannot + * perform DMA by themselves. Drivers should set this field to the + * respective DMA controller. + * + * Devices on USB and other peripheral busses also cannot perform + * DMA by themselves. The @dma_dev field should point the bus + * controller that does DMA on behalve of such a device. Required + * for importing buffers via dma-buf. + * + * If set, the DRM core automatically releases the reference on the + * device. + */ + struct device *dma_dev; + + /** * @managed: * * Managed resources linked to the lifetime of this &drm_device as @@ -327,4 +360,23 @@ struct drm_device { struct dentry *debugfs_root; }; +void drm_dev_set_dma_dev(struct drm_device *dev, struct device *dma_dev); + +/** + * drm_dev_dma_dev - returns the DMA device for a DRM device + * @dev: DRM device + * + * Returns the DMA device of the given DRM device. By default, this + * the DRM device's parent. See drm_dev_set_dma_dev(). + * + * Returns: + * A DMA-capable device for the DRM device. + */ +static inline struct device *drm_dev_dma_dev(struct drm_device *dev) +{ + if (dev->dma_dev) + return dev->dma_dev; + return dev->dev; +} + #endif |
